Ponzu sauce (properly ponzu shoyu, but usually simply referred to as ponzu) is a Japanese citrus-based sauce (often yuzu or lemon), popularly used as a condiment for sashimi, tataki, shabu-shabu, and other dishes. Ponzu shōyu (we’ll just call it ponzu from here on out) gets a real depth of flavor and umami kick from the use of katsuobushi and kombu.Incidentally, those are the two ingredients that make up dashi – the base broth that flavors everything from soba to miso soup to oden..
